2

Entry Level Functional Programming Jobs (NOW HIRING)

Be Seen First

You will collaborate with cross-functional teams, utilize industry-standard CAD software, and ... Knowledge of programming environments such as MATLAB, C/C++, or LabVIEW for automation and control ...

next page

Showing results 1-20

Entry Level Functional Programming information

See salary details

$14

$26

$79

How much do entry level functional programming jobs pay per hour?

As of May 30, 2026, the average hourly pay for entry level functional programming in the United States is $26.73, according to ZipRecruiter salary data. Most workers in this role earn between $17.07 and $23.08 per hour, depending on experience, location, and employer.

What are the key skills and qualifications needed to thrive as an Entry Level Functional Programmer, and why are they important?

To thrive as an Entry Level Functional Programmer, you need a solid understanding of functional programming principles, basic coding skills in languages like Haskell, Scala, or F#, and a relevant degree or coursework in computer science. Familiarity with version control systems (such as Git), build tools, and IDEs commonly used in functional programming environments is also important. Analytical thinking, attention to detail, and effective problem-solving are valuable soft skills that help you excel in this role. These abilities ensure you can write robust, maintainable code and collaborate effectively with development teams.

What are some common challenges faced by entry-level professionals in functional programming roles, and how can they overcome them?

Entry-level professionals in functional programming often encounter challenges such as adapting to a new programming paradigm, understanding concepts like immutability and higher-order functions, and writing code that is both efficient and readable. It's common to feel overwhelmed by the abstract nature of functional code compared to imperative styles. To overcome these challenges, actively seek mentorship from experienced team members, participate in code reviews, and practice by working on small, real-world projects. Engaging with online communities and utilizing resources specific to the language used by your team can also accelerate your learning and confidence in the role.

What is an entry level functional programming job?

An entry level functional programming job is a position for individuals who are new to the workforce or to functional programming concepts. These jobs typically involve working with programming languages that prioritize immutability and pure functions, such as Haskell, Scala, or Clojure. Entry level roles may include software development, quality assurance, or data analysis tasks where functional programming principles are applied. Employers often look for candidates with basic knowledge of functional programming concepts and a willingness to learn and apply these techniques in real-world projects.

What is the easiest entry-level IT job to get?

An entry-level functional programming role typically involves basic coding skills and understanding of programming concepts, making it accessible for beginners with some knowledge of languages like Haskell or Scala. These positions often require minimal experience and can serve as a stepping stone into software development or IT, especially if combined with certifications or coursework in programming. However, the ease of securing such a role depends on individual skills and the job market.

What is the difference between Entry Level Functional Programming vs Entry Level Software Developer?

AspectEntry Level Functional ProgrammingEntry Level Software Developer
Required CredentialsBachelor's in CS or related, familiarity with functional languagesBachelor's in CS or related, general programming skills
Work EnvironmentTech companies, startups, software firms focusing on functional paradigmsVariety of industries, including tech, finance, healthcare
Industry UsageUsed in companies emphasizing functional programmingWidely used across multiple industries
Common Search/ComparisonYesYes

Entry Level Functional Programming focuses on roles requiring knowledge of functional languages like Haskell or Scala, often in companies emphasizing functional paradigms. Entry Level Software Developer is broader, covering general programming skills applicable across many industries. While both roles require a foundational CS background, functional programming roles emphasize specific languages and paradigms, whereas software developer roles are more versatile.

More about Entry Level Functional Programming jobs
What cities are hiring for Entry Level Functional Programming jobs? Cities with the most Entry Level Functional Programming job openings:
What are the most commonly searched types of Functional Programming jobs? The most popular types of Functional Programming jobs are:
What states have the most Entry Level Functional Programming jobs? States with the most job openings for Entry Level Functional Programming jobs include:
Infographic showing various Entry Level Functional Programming job openings in the United States as of May 2026, with employment types broken down into 6% Internship, 77% Full Time, and 17% Part Time. Highlights an 78% In-person, 11% Hybrid, and 11% Remote job distribution, with an average salary of $55,594 per year, or $26.7 per hour.
Entry Level Electrical Engineer

Entry Level Electrical Engineer

RFA Engineering

Dubuque, IA โ€ข On-site

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 23 days ago


Job description

RFA Engineering (www.rfamec.com) is an engineering service provider dedicated to delivering our clients with timely engineering support and expertise. We are seeking an Entry-Level to Experienced candidate to become an integral part of our engineering team. The selected candidate will work with an experienced engineering staff using state-of-the-art engineering tools & processes. This position will operate onsite at our customer's world-class engineering and manufacturing facility.
This is a full-time position with a full benefit package listed below that includes opportunities for professional growth, direct hire by our customers, and additional opportunities within our own organization.
Entry Level Electrical Engineer
As an Electrical Engineer you will support the development and validation of electrical and electronic systems for off-highway equipment. This role combines hands-on electrical design responsibilities, including wire harness development, with leadership of Product Validation and Verification (PV&V) activities. The successful candidate will work closely with cross-functional teams to ensure electrical systems meet functional, performance, durability, and regulatory requirements throughout the product development lifecycle.
Responsibilities
  • Lead and execute electrical Product Validation and Verification (PV&V) activities for machine platforms and subsystems.
  • Support electrical system and component design, including wire harness design, circuit definition, connector selection, and routing integration.
  • Develop and review electrical schematics, harness drawings, and design documentation in support of new product development and production programs.
  • Plan, coordinate, and perform electrical testing activities, including functional, environmental, durability, and EMC testing.
  • Investigate, troubleshoot, and resolve electrical system issues identified during development testing, validation, or production use.
  • Serve as the electrical representative on Product Delivery Process (PDP) and PV&V teams, ensuring electrical plans, schedules, and deliverables are defined and executed.
  • Collaborate with mechanical, software, manufacturing, and supplier teams to ensure robust electrical system integration.
  • Author and review electrical requirements, test plans, test reports, and technical documentation.

Requirements
  • Bachelor's degree in Electrical Engineering, Electro-Mechanical Engineering, Engineering Physics, or a related engineering discipline.
  • Engineering experience supporting electrical design, analysis, testing, or validation activities on complex systems or products.
  • Understanding of electrical components such as batteries, starters, alternators, relays, solenoids, sensors, lighting, and connectors.
  • Strong problem-solving skills with the ability to diagnose and resolve electrical system issues.
  • Effective communication skills and the ability to work within cross-functional engineering teams.
  • Willingness and ability to travel up to 25% to support testing and development activities.

Preferred Qualifications
  • Experience with electrical wire harness design, circuit routing, and schematic development.
  • Hands-on experience performing environmental and EMC testing and driving issue resolution.
  • Experience with Creo for design and packaging work.
  • Familiarity with Capital Harness or similar harness design tools.
  • Experience using Windchill or other PLM systems.
  • Exposure to SAP or similar ERP systems.
  • Familiarity with electrical requirements development, verification planning, and validation reporting.
  • Knowledge of off-highway equipment, including construction, agricultural, or forestry machines.
  • Experience working within a structured product development or gated release process.

About RFA Engineering
RFA Engineering has provided product development and engineering services to industry leading customers since 1943. Our primary focus is the development of off highway equipment including agricultural, construction, mining, recreational, industrial, and special machines. Our work includes concept development, product design, documentation, problem-solving, simulation, optimization, and testing of components, systems and complete machines. Our engineering staff is located at our Engineering Center in Minneapolis, branch office in Dubuque, IA, and at numerous customer sites throughout the U.S.
Competitive Benefits
  • Health and Dental Insurance
  • Health Savings Account
  • TelaDoc: Virtual Health Care
  • Vision Insurance
  • Company Paid / Supplemental Life Insurance
  • Company Paid Long-Term Disability
  • Supplemental Short-Term Disability
  • Retirement Savings Account (Traditional 401k & Roth 401k)
  • Flexible Spending Plan Dependent Care
  • Bonus Plan (Exempt Employees Only)
  • Paid Time Off (PTO)
  • Paid Holidays
  • Bereavement Leave
  • Employee Assistance Programs (EAP)
  • Education Assistance

Equal Opportunity and Veteran Friendly
Equal Opportunity Employer
This employer is required to notify all applicants of their rights pursuant to federal employment laws. For further information, please review the Know Your Rights notice from the Department of Labor.